About Ian Phau

Ian Phau is a scholar working on Marketing, Sociology and Political Science,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, Social Psychology and Gender Studies, having authored 255 papers that have together received 7.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Consumer Behavior in Brand Consumption and Identification (158 papers), Digital Marketing and Social Media (64 papers),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(53 papers), Consumer Retail Behavior Studies (31 papers), Media, Gender, and Advertising (29 papers), Diverse Aspects of Tourism Research (28 papers), Wine Industry and Tourism (23 papers) and Environmental Sustainability in Business (20 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Marketing (5.1k citations), Tourism, Leisure and Hospitality Management (371 citations),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(1.4k citations), Information Systems and Management (832 citations) and Sociology and Political Science (3.6k citations). Ian Phau has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, China and Taiwan. Frequent co-authors include Gerard Prendergast, Isaac Cheah, Min Teah, Vanessa Quintal, Anwar Sadat Shimul, Michael Lwin, Christopher Marchegiani, Johan Liang, Yuan Huang and Steve Dix.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Fashion Marketing and Management, Journal of Brand Management, Journal of Retailing and Consumer Services, Australasian Marketing Journal (AMJ) and Journal of Business Research.
